MIP キャッシュ仕様


Baidu MIP-Cache は、仕様に準拠したすべての MIP ページにキャッシュ サービスを提供します。これにより、ページの読み込み速度が積極的に向上し、MIP-Cache サービスを使用してページ上の画像、CSS ファイル、その他のリソースのキャッシュ サービスが提供されます。これにより、HTTP のすべてが実行できます。リクエストは同じソースから送信されるため、読み込みが高速化されます。

使用方法

ページを開発するとき、MIP キャッシュに特別な注意を払う必要はありません。MIP キャッシュを許可する UA (baidump、baidumib) によって MIP ページ、画像、その他のリソースがキャプチャされていることを確認するだけです。

画像などの静的リソースを引用する場合は、httpsサポートの有無に関わらず、当サイトのサーバー上の画像を直接引用してください。使用する場合: <mip-img src="http://www.baidu.com/logo.png">

MIP キャッシュ検証プロセス

MIP ページがクローラーによってクロールされた後、静的リソースは自動的にキャッシュされ、ページ内の静的リソース参照アドレスはキャッシュされたアドレスに置き換えられます。検索結果ページは、最初に MIP キャッシュの URL にジャンプします。MIP キャッシュの有効期限が切れると、原点に戻り、元のページの URL に再度アクセスしてキャッシュされます。

キャッシュされたページはすべて https であるため、より安全です。

MIP キャッシュの URL ルールを理解します

URL ルールは次の状況に関連しています:

内容类型:图片、MIP页面等,图片使用'/i',其他使用'/c'

协议类型:使用TLS,https的增加'/s',http的不加

例:

1、Web ページのアドレスまたは CSS、JS https リソース:

originalUrl:https://www.mipengine.org/

cdnMipUrl:https://mipcache.bdstatic.com/c/s/www.mipengine.org

http リソース:

originalUrl:http://m.example.com/

cdnMipUrl:https://mipcache.bdstatic.com/c/m.example.org

2、写真 https リソース:

originalUrl:https://www.mipengine.org/static/img/banner_wise_3f04050.jpg 

cdnMipUrl:https://mipcache.bdstatic.com/i/s/www.mipengine.org/static/img/banner_wise_3f04050.jpg

http リソース:

originalUrl:http://www.sinaimg.cn/dy/slidenews/1_img/2016_25/2841_703424_763161.jpg

cdnMipUrl:https://mipcache.bdstatic.com/i/www.sinaimg.cn/dy/slidenews/1_img/2016_25/2841_703424_763161.jpg

ページのエンコーディング要件

UTF-8 エンコーディングの使用を強制する

MIP キャッシュの更新メカニズム

MIP キャッシュの定期的な更新メカニズム

MIP キャッシュの定期的な更新メカニズムも最も一般的であり、ページ更新メカニズムによく使用されます。現在のページ更新サイクルは 52 分 です。ユーザーが MIP ページにアクセスすると、ページ キャッシュがタイムアウトすると、MIP キャッシュは現在のページをユーザーに返し、同時にページを更新するリクエストを開始します。 MIP キャッシュに保存されたページ。このようにして、このページにアクセスする後続のユーザーには、更新されたページが表示されます。現在、オンライン ページの更新にかかる平均時間 (クリック間の時間として理解できます) は約 1 日です。現在、クロール制限が多いサイトについては、更新の適時性を保証できませんので、関連するウェブマスターにも自社のウェブサイトやサービスの安定性を確保するよう依頼してください。

MIP キャッシュの高速更新メカニズム

いくつかの特殊な状況を考慮すると、MIP キャッシュ内のページはできるだけ早く更新される必要があります。たとえば、オンラインのバグが緊急に修復された場合、または Web ページに緊急に更新または削除する必要があるポルノ コンテンツが含まれていることが判明した場合、MIP キャッシュは別のクリーニング インターフェイスも開きます。詳細については、MIP キャッシュのクリーニング をお読みください。効果時間は5分程度です。

MIP キャッシュ ページの削除

削除する必要がある放棄されたページがある場合:

  • ウェブマスターはまずこのサイトの元のページを削除します
  • MIP キャッシュの高速更新メカニズムを呼び出してキャッシュを削除します
  • 削除後、エラー ページがキャッシュにキャッシュされないように、MIP キャッシュに 200 以外のステータス コード (404 またはその他) を与えてください。

プリフェッチタグを追加

拡張予定

<link href="***" rel="dns-prefetch">